Setting up the hms_artisan project

With all of the foundation classes we need (so far) defined in hms_core, we can start building out the concrete classes that correspond to them in other projects. Since the plan is for the Artisan Application to have a custom, local data storage mechanism, and that's likely going to be more complicated than the equivalents in the Central Office application and the Artisan Gateway service, it arguably makes the most sense to start with that project, and by creating a project structure to meet the needs of this story:

  • As a developer, I need a project for the Artisan Application so that I have a place to put the relevant code and build the application.
